Controllable-Pitch Propeller (CPP):
- Key Growth Drivers:
- Enhanced maneuverability and operational flexibility required for complex naval missions such as anti-submarine warfare, amphibious operations, and carrier strike group support.
- Improved fuel efficiency across a wider range of operating speeds and conditions, contributing to extended operational range and reduced logistical burden.
- Superior performance in shallow waters and port operations, where precise control over thrust is essential.
- Reduced cavitation and noise generation, critical for stealth operations and minimizing acoustic detection.
- The increasing complexity of modern naval vessels, often incorporating hybrid or diesel-electric propulsion, necessitates the adaptive capabilities offered by CPPs.
- Detailed Analysis: CPPs offer distinct advantages in the naval context by allowing for real-time adjustment of propeller pitch, which directly impacts thrust and rotational speed. This adaptability is paramount for naval vessels that frequently operate across diverse environments and mission profiles. The ability to optimize propeller performance for specific speed regimes significantly contributes to fuel savings and extends the time a vessel can remain on station. Furthermore, the reduced cavitation achieved with CPPs is a critical factor for navies seeking to enhance their stealth capabilities, making it harder for adversaries to detect their presence. As naval warfare tactics evolve, demanding greater agility and precise control, CPPs are becoming indispensable components of modern warships.

Fixed-Pitch Propeller (FPP):
- Key Growth Drivers:
- Simplicity of design and robust construction, leading to higher reliability and lower maintenance costs in less demanding applications.
- Cost-effectiveness, making them a suitable choice for auxiliary vessels, patrol boats, and smaller naval craft where extreme maneuverability is not the primary requirement.
- Proven track record and established manufacturing processes, ensuring consistent performance and availability.
- Suitable for vessels operating at relatively constant speeds or for dedicated roles where a fixed thrust profile is optimized.
- Detailed Analysis: Despite the rise of CPPs, FPPs retain their importance in specific segments of the naval market. Their inherent simplicity translates into greater durability and reduced susceptibility to damage in rugged operational environments. For naval auxiliary ships, logistics vessels, and smaller patrol crafts, the cost-effectiveness and straightforward maintenance of FPPs make them a practical and logical choice. While they may not offer the same level of dynamic control as CPPs, their performance is often optimized for the specific operational profile of these vessels, providing reliable propulsion where advanced maneuverability is not a critical necessity.

Naval Ship Propeller Market Product Analysis
Product innovation in the Naval Ship Propeller Market is primarily driven by the pursuit of enhanced hydrodynamic efficiency, reduced acoustic signatures, and increased durability. Advancements in Computational Fluid Dynamics (CFD) modeling allow for the precise design of propeller geometries that optimize thrust, minimize drag, and suppress cavitation. The application of advanced materials, including high-strength stainless steels, bronze alloys, and composite materials, contributes to lighter, stronger, and more corrosion-resistant propellers. Competitive advantages are increasingly being realized through the integration of smart technologies, enabling real-time performance monitoring and adaptive control systems. These technological advancements are critical for naval vessels operating in increasingly complex and demanding environments, where stealth, speed, and efficiency are paramount.

Significant Naval Ship Propeller Market Industry Milestones
- May 2023: Austal USA announced a contract worth up to USD 3 billion for the detailed design and construction of new TAGOS-25 class ocean surveillance ships for the US Navy. Austal, as the program's prime contractor, partnered with L3Harris Technologies (L3Harris), which will serve as the electronic and propulsion systems integrator. This highlights major shipbuilding programs driving demand for integrated propulsion solutions.
- August 2022: Kongsberg Maritime (KM) signed a contract to supply 32 high-performance, future-proof US series thrusters to Med Marine in Turkey for installation on new Azimuth Stern Drive (ASD) tugboats. The US Series thrusters provide project-specific Computation Fluid Dynamics (CFD) modeling capabilities, while the variety of achievable propeller and nozzle combinations maintains the highest operating efficiency requirements. This signifies the growing importance of advanced thruster technology and customized hydrodynamic solutions.
